KLM debuts Premium Comfort on the Boeing 777-200
KLM operated its first flight using a retrofitted Boeing 777-200ER aircraft equipped with the Premium Comfort Class. Customers can look forward to enjoying enhanced space and comfort on the first flights to Austin, Delhi, and Rio de Janeiro. More flights with Premium Comfort will be added to the schedule based on availability.The aircraft also has been fitted with KLM's new World Business Class seats, providing each seat with direct aisle access. The configuration of the Boeing 777-200ER fleet is marking the final step in our Premium Comfort rollout and is expected to be completed by the end of 2024.KLM Premium Comfort offers spacious seating in a separate cabin, choice in delicious meals, a comfort kit, and priority access on intercontinental flights. Whether traveling for business or leisure, KLM Premium Comfort ensures more convenience and comfort on board. Premium Comfort is already available on all KLM flights operated with Boeing 787-9, 787-10, and 777-300ER aircraft.
